Product Care
The polyvinyl-coated cotton fabric is generally water repellent and should repel most soil.
Should the fabric become soiled, cleaning should be done with a soft cotton cloth or soft toothbrush slightly dampened with distilled water (sodium-free seltzer water may be substituted) and a mild bar soap, applied in a circular motion. Repeat with distilled water only to ensure no residual soap remains. The material should then be allowed to dry completely.
No creams, polishes, cleansers, or leather conditioning agents should be applied to any portion of the leather trim.
